Subject: DR Drill — Notification Fan-Out Backpressure

Team, during Thursday's disaster-recovery drill for Pingwell, we will deliberately saturate the fan-out queue to validate backpressure handling. Expect delayed alerts between 10:00 and 11:30; do not escalate paging gaps during that window. If the consumer pool stalls, restart the relay via the runbook and verify drain rates before resuming. To unlock the standby relay vault during the drill, use the passphrase below.

recovery phrase for bajeg-hahop: holix-quenok-praox-eliius-giliel-holath-istix-tamvan-fenir-aldeth

**Changelog — WikiForge 5.1**

For plugin authors: the env setting `RBAC_KEY` is now `WIKIFORGE_ROLE_SERVICE_SECRET`. Plugins querying the role-resolution endpoint must read the new name; the old one is gone in 5.1 with no alias. Update your test harness env files accordingly. For local development against the sandbox role service, your environment file needs the line:

vault entry, fadup-tagag: RELAY_SECRET8=2fd92179

Hi team,

Before I hand off the 3.2 release, please note the humidity sensor drift reported on Verdana controllers in the Elmbrook trial site. Drift exceeds 4% after roughly ten days of continuous operation; firmware 3.2.1 adds an automatic recalibration cycle every 72 hours. Support should advise growers to install 3.2.1 and trigger a manual recalibration once. The hotfix bundle must be verified before distribution, so I'm including the signing key used for the 3.2.1 packages below.

release key, fahof-yagap: bky3_m5d